Output d3bf8d53e7481e509f096dd4c68b9ee9a6155d1b7c015fd1ac6befbbbad30280:16

value
341858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 584eb581eae57cbe029c0377e76c566cb6672591 OP_EQUAL
address
39jwgDtLH3giqufANqmNBRoK2CMxZv7CQd
transaction
d3bf8d53e7481e509f096dd4c68b9ee9a6155d1b7c015fd1ac6befbbbad30280
spent
true